
导读:TP钱包显示“待支付”或交易长时间未确认,是加密钱包用户常遇的问题。本文从技术和治理两个维度,逐项讲解可能原因、排查步骤与应对策略,并结合身份验证、高效能技术平台、分布式自治组织(DAO)等趋势给出专家式分析与建议。

一、常见原因与快速排查
1. 网络拥堵与手续费不足:链上交易在区块打包时优先打包手续费高的交易。若设置gas过低或未适配EIP-1559机制,交易会长期处于待处理状态。排查:获取交易哈希(txid),在区块浏览器查看mempool与状态。
2. Nonce冲突或序列问题:本账户已有未确认交易,后续交易会因nonce未递增而卡住。排查:查看账户nonce,与本地钱包显示比对,必要时通过“重置账户”或发送相同nonce的替代交易(更高手续费)覆盖。
3. RPC或节点同步问题:使用不稳定的RPC节点会导致钱包未成功广播交易。排查:切换官方或第三方高质量RPC(Infura、Alchemy、QuickNode等),重试广播。
4. 智能合约或Token授权问题:代币转账或合约交互需先完成approve或合约内部逻辑,失败会显示待处理。排查:检查合约方法调用日志,确保已批准足够额度与正确方法调用。
5. 硬件钱包或签名失败:签名未成功发送、WalletConnect连接中断会导致交易未上链。排查:确认签名完成、重新连接硬件钱包、检查权限。
二、身份验证(KYC/签名)影响
身份验证主要体现在两类:平台KYC与私钥签名。KYC影响法币/中心化入口与提款,但对链上交易“待支付”本质影响有限;关键在于私钥签名与本地认证(PIN/生物):签名失败或授权被拒会导致交易未广播。建议启用安全的本地验证、谨慎使用云钱包或托管服务。
三、高效能技术平台的作用
高性能节点、并发广播、交易池管理和智能重试机制能显著降低待支付时间。现代钱包应支持:EIP-1559自动建议maxFee、并行RPC回退、交易替换(replace-by-fee)与本地mempool管理。对接多家节点提供故障切换,是提高成功率的关键。
四、专家剖析报告要点(操作性建议)
1) 获取并保存交易哈希,第一时间在区块浏览器核查。2) 如属手续费问题,使用同nonce并更高gasPrice或maxFee替代。3) 若nonce错乱,使用“放弃交易/重置账户”前先备份私钥。4) 更换稳定RPC并重启钱包客户端;必要时导出私钥至受信环境重发。5) 对于合约交互失败,查看错误日志与事件回滚原因,联系合约方或社区求助。
五、高科技数字趋势对待支付问题的影响
未来:Layer-2(zk/optimistic rollups)普及、模块化链与更智能的费率市场(MEV缓解、动态定价)将降低因链拥堵导致的待支付时间。同时,钱包将越来越依赖链下预测与费率竞价算法,自动选择最优提交路径与重试策略。
六、分布式自治组织(DAO)与多签场景
DAO或多签钱包的交易往往需多方签署或时延执行(timelock),此类交易表现为“待支付”是正常的治理流程,并非单纯技术故障。建议:在发起前明确签署流程、监控签署进度,并将多签门槛与审批流程透明化以减少误判。
七、账户配置注意事项
- 保持nonce同步且避免并行发大量未确认交易;- 设置合理的gas上限与建议费用策略;- 对代币授权设置明确额度并定期审计;- 使用受信RPC与备选节点;- 定期备份私钥/助记词并避免在线明文存储。
八、快速故障处理清单(1分钟到1小时)
1)查txid并在区块浏览器确认状态;2)若pending且手续费偏低,尝试以相同nonce替换为更高费用;3)切换RPC或重启钱包再广播;4)若nonce错位,考虑重置账户前导出私钥;5)合约失败则查看回滚原因并联系合约方;6)多签或DAO场景确认签署进度与timelock期限。
结语:TP钱包或任意热钱包出现“待支付”并非单一原因,而是网络、费用、nonce、节点和业务逻辑的复合结果。理解身份验证与账户配置边界、采用高效能技术平台并跟进Layer-2与费用市场的演进,是降低此类问题发生的长效之策。遇到复杂合约或DAO多签问题时,优先备份私钥并在受信环境中操作,必要时寻求社区或专家支持。
评论
小李
文章很实用,按步骤检查后我通过替换nonce成功解决了pending问题。
CryptoFan88
关于RPC切换和替代交易的建议很关键,尤其是在gas飙升时。
晴天
多签交易经常被误判为卡单,作者对DAO场景的说明帮我理解了流程。
ChainGuru
建议再补充几个常用区块浏览器和RPC供应商的链接会更方便操作参考。